    Hi. I have an interview shot on the 100A in 24p mode. When I pop it into my DSR-80 it plays back fast – fast motion, TC flies by, audio non-existent. At first, I thought I had recorded on the 100A in LP mode (it seems to jump to this setting on its own sometimes, but that’s for another post), but when I put it back into the camera it says it’s SP mode. Anyone else have this problem or have a suggestion to fix it? Currently, I’m planning on going from the 100A to a DSR-50 via Firewire for a new tape.

    Nevermind – I found the problem. I just installed a Contour ShuttlePRO that I’ve had laying around for over a year. The software to set the buttons was still open and it was somehow causing the deck to act up. Closed the ap and everything works fine.
